Output d31bf2afdbe8fc70845fa6fda9f0b60dd92eaaa22705eb9435be4c73cf7fe98f:0

value
16503000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ff96d32e63010e638078c19f1113e6cf958690e OP_EQUAL
address
3DMgYNFoBhuoXPSqWNEJPQDbZgFHhpSEVp
transaction
d31bf2afdbe8fc70845fa6fda9f0b60dd92eaaa22705eb9435be4c73cf7fe98f
confirmations
314987
spent
true